python创建标准的字典示例
时间: 2023-09-12 15:11:29 浏览: 46
当然,我会为您提供标准的 Python 字典示例:
```
# 创建一个空字典
my_dict = {}
# 创建一个有初始值的字典
my_dict = {'key1': 'value1', 'key2': 'value2', 'key3': 'value3'}
# 添加新的键值对
my_dict['new_key'] = 'new_value'
# 访问字典中的值
print(my_dict['key1'])
# 遍历字典中的键值对
for key, value in my_dict.items():
print(key, value)
```
希望这个示例能够对您有所帮助!
相关问题
运用python创建excel字典
您可以使用Python的xlrd和xlwt模块来创建Excel字典。以下是一个示例代码:
```python
import xlrd
import xlwt
# 打开Excel文件
book = xlrd.open_workbook("example.xlsx")
# 获取第一个工作簿
sheet = book.sheet_by_index(0)
# 创建一个空字典
data = {}
# 遍历行和列,并将单元格的值添加到字典中
for row in range(sheet.nrows):
for col in range(sheet.ncols):
cell_value = sheet.cell(row, col).value
data[(row, col)] = cell_value
# 创建一个新的Excel文件
new_book = xlwt.Workbook()
# 创建一个工作簿
new_sheet = new_book.add_sheet("Data")
# 将字典中的数据写入新的Excel文件
for key, value in data.items():
row, col = key
new_sheet.write(row, col, value)
# 保存新文件
new_book.save("new_file.xlsx")
```
此代码将打开名为“example.xlsx”的Excel文件,并将其转换为字典。然后,它将创建一个名为“Data”的新工作簿,并将字典中的数据写入新文件“new_file.xlsx”。
python如何创建字典
在Python中,可以使用大括号 {} 和冒号 : 来创建字典。以下是创建字典的示例代码:
```python
# 创建空字典
my_dict = {}
# 创建具有键值对的字典
my_dict = {'apple': 1, 'banana': 2, 'orange': 3}
# 使用 dict() 函数创建字典
my_dict = dict(apple=1, banana=2, orange=3)
```
在第一个示例中,我们创建了一个空字典。在第二个示例中,我们创建了一个具有三个键值对的字典。在第三个示例中,我们使用 dict() 函数创建了相同的字典。注意,在使用 dict() 函数创建字典时,键名不能以数字开头。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)